Patio Raising in Corpus Christi, TX
Patio raising services involve elevating or leveling existing patios to improve safety, functionality, and appearance. This process is commonly used for projects such as fixing uneven surfaces, addressing sinking or settling issues, and preparing outdoor spaces for new features or furniture. Homeowners often request patio raising when cracks or uneven areas develop over time, or after nearby construction or soil movement causes the surface to shift. Understanding the current condition of the patio, the underlying causes of unevenness, and desired outcomes can help property owners determine if patio raising is an appropriate solution.
Before requesting patio raising services, property owners should consider the type of patio material, the extent of unevenness or damage, and any underlying soil or drainage concerns. It's also helpful to know if there are existing cracks, sinking areas, or other structural issues that may need attention. Clear communication about the desired final level and any plans for future modifications can assist in achieving a successful outcome. Proper assessment and planning ensure that the patio is stabilized and restored to a safe, level surface suitable for outdoor activities and aesthetic appeal.

Patio Raising Questions
What is patio raising? Patio raising involves elevating or leveling an existing patio to improve stability, drainage, or appearance.
What types of patios can be raised? Concrete, stone, brick, and paver patios can all be raised or adjusted as needed.
Why might a patio need to be raised? A patio may need raising due to sinking, shifting, or to correct uneven surfaces for safety and usability.
How is a patio raised? The process typically involves lifting the existing surface and adding or removing material to achieve the desired level.
